High Suicide Rate Highlighted by Campaign

by Rajashri on Sep 7 2009 8:47 PM

A new campaign launched by Choose Life in Scotland aims to create awareness about the high rates of suicide in the country. Suicide Prevention Week is being launched with the theme "Suicide. Don't hide it. Talk about it."

"Suicide is a complex issue - there is no single reason why someone takes their own life. What we can say unequivocally is that every death from suicide is a tragedy," said Shona Robison, minister for public health. "Suicide Prevention Week is a great opportunity to reflect on the devastation suicide causes to families and to remember that we can all make a difference simply by offering a willingness to talk and listen to people in distress."

Men are the ones involved in three-quarters of suicides in the country, so the campaign will especially target young, vulnerable men.

The core aim of the campaign is to make it easier for people to talk about feeling suicidal and having thoughts about ending their lives and thus relieve their stress.
